Four take oath as additional judges at Gujarat HC

Four newly-appointed judges took oath of office on Monday at the Gujarat high court.

SH Vora, GR Udhwani, RD Kothari and SG Shah, all belonging to judicial service, have been elevated as additional judge.  Chief justice Bhaskar Bhattacharya administered them the oath of office at a ceremony at the high court. With this, the strength of the high court judges stands at 32 against the approved 43 posts for judges.

GR Udhwani was registrar general (RG) of Gujarat High Court while SH Vora was principal and district judge at City Civil and Sessions Court in Ahmedabad, SG Shah was a registrar of the Supreme Court, and R D Kothari was principal and district judge at Nadiad in Kheda district. Registrar (Judicial) MJ Thakkar has been appointed in-charge RG of GHC.

State Law Minister Dilip Sanghani, Minister of State for Law Pradipsinh Jadeja, President of Gujarat High Court Advocate’s association Vijay Patel, Advocate General Kamal Trivedi, Additional Advocate General Tushar Mehta and Government Pleader Prakash Jani, and relatives of the newly-appointed judges were present at the ceremony.
